Arnold's Bar & Grill

What to Expect

Historic courtyard dining

Description

Arnold's Bar & Grill is a historic downtown Cincinnati destination offering American cuisine with vegan options in a lively, art-adorned setting. It features a treasured courtyard, providing one of the city's first outdoor dining experiences in decades. Live music enhances the ambiance on weekends, making it a standout for casual outdoor dining.

The Standard (Covington)

What to Expect

Converted gas station decor

Description

The Standard is a casual neighborhood restaurant located in a converted 1930s gas station. It offers a unique dining experience with a fun, eclectic atmosphere and outdoor activities. The menu features creative twists on typical bar/pub choices, and the outdoor space includes a fireplace and games, making it a great spot for relaxed gatherings.

Incline Public House

What to Expect

Panoramic city views from a historic hilltop

Description

Incline Public House offers panoramic views of the Ohio River and Downtown Cincinnati from its 1400 square foot deck. The restaurant serves gourmet sandwiches, pizzas, and salads, utilizing an in-house smoker and brick oven. Its bar features craft beers and a thoughtful wine list. The outdoor seating area provides a unique dining experience with stunning city views.

Moerlein Lager House

What to Expect

Riverfront Brewery and Biergarten

Description

Moerlein Lager House offers upscale casual dining with a working microbrewery, featuring German-American inspired cuisine and an expansive 'biergarten' overlooking Smale Riverfront Park, the Ohio River, and the Roebling Suspension Bridge. It provides a unique blend of historical brewing heritage and modern dining, with vegetarian, vegan, and gluten-free options available.
